The Maenads are a group of women in Greek mythology. Followers of the god Dionysos, they were known for their frenzied revelries.

History

In the myths, the Maenads are credited with the death of the King Pentheus of Thebes.[1] The king had forbidden the worship of Dionysos in his city, and spied his own mother among the Maenads, until the participants noticed him and pulled him down from the tree he was hiding in, tearing his limbs and head off.[1]
